How to Choose the Right Disposable Applicators Material for Your Practice Fiber Integrity and Non-Linting Tips: Choose disposable applicators material with high-quality synthetic fibers that do not shed or leave lint in the cavity preparation. Any residual fibers can act as a contaminant in the adhesive layer, potentially creating voids and weakening the bond of composite restorations. Microsurface Absorption Technology: Prioritize disposable applicators material designed to hold liquids in suspension through capillary action. This ensures that the liquid is released only upon contact with the tooth surface, preventing accidental drips on the patient's soft tissue or gingiva. Neck Flexibility and Shape Memory: Select disposable applicators material with a bendable neck that retains its shape once adjusted. This is essential for gaining access to difficult-to-reach areas, such as the distal surfaces of second molars or deep proximal boxes, without the tool springing back.
